Franklin Financial Services reported strong first-quarter 2026 earnings with a 69.2% year-over-year net income increase, improved profitability, and a dividend hike, despite ongoing asset quality concerns in its loan portfolio.


check_boxKey Events

  • Strong Q1 2026 Financial Performance

    Net income increased 69.2% year-over-year to $6.6 million ($1.48 diluted EPS) for the first quarter of 2026, also up 9.8% from Q4 2025.

  • Improved Profitability Metrics

    Return on Average Assets (ROA) rose to 1.20%, Return on Average Equity (ROE) to 15.13%, and Net Interest Margin (NIM) to 3.53% for Q1 2026, all significantly higher than Q1 2025.

  • Quarterly Dividend Increased

    The Board declared a $0.34 per share regular quarterly cash dividend for Q2 2026, representing a 3.0% increase over the second-quarter 2025 dividend.

  • Asset Quality Concerns Noted

    Nonaccrual loans remained at $8.5 million, with increased specific reserves to $1.0 million for a $7.0 million commercial real estate construction loan that was past due.

The filing reports robust first-quarter 2026 results for Franklin Financial Services, highlighted by a substantial 69.2% year-over-year increase in net income and significant improvements across key profitability metrics like Return on Average Assets (ROA), Return on Average Equity (ROE), and Net Interest Margin (NIM). This strong performance is further underscored by a 3.0% increase in the quarterly cash dividend, signaling management's confidence. While the company reported stable nonaccrual loan levels, the disclosure of increased specific reserves for a past-due commercial real estate construction loan indicates ongoing vigilance regarding asset quality. Despite these specific credit concerns and an increase in unrealized losses in the investment portfolio, the overall financial health appears strong, with solid asset and deposit growth and the bank maintaining its "well-capitalized" status. Investors will likely focus on the continued growth trajectory and how the bank manages its commercial real estate loan portfolio in future quarters.
